Objection — "The price went up"

You're right, it did — and I'd rather explain it than have you find it on an invoice.

It went from [OLD PRICE] to [NEW PRICE], which is [PRICE DELTA]. That covers [PRICE INCREASE REASON].

What hasn't changed is what it saves you: you're ahead of non-agreement customers when the system quits in July, you're at [REPAIR DISCOUNT] on repairs, and the tune-ups keep your warranty valid. One warranty denial costs more than the whole agreement.

[FINANCING LINE]

Why it is written this way: Never dodge the increase or discover it mid-call. Name the old price, the new price and the reason.

Is this software?

No. It is a spreadsheet workbook, a written SOP and a script library delivered as a zip. Nothing to install, no subscription, no integration with ServiceTitan or Housecall Pro.

We already have ServiceTitan. Do we need this?

If you already run a disciplined renewal cadence with logged attempts, no. Most contractors have the membership list and no cadence against it — this supplies the cadence, the scripts and the accountability, which is the part software does not give you.

Will it work in Google Sheets?

Yes. The workbook is .xlsx and imports with formulas and dropdowns intact.

How fast do I get it?

The Starter System downloads immediately. Customised and multi-branch tiers go through a short intake and generate straight after you submit.

What if our agreements are on paper?

Then the first setup is a two-hour data entry job. It is also, in our experience, where contractors find the agreements nobody has served in eighteen months.

Do you guarantee a renewal rate?

No. The calculator projects from numbers you enter. Anyone quoting you a rate without seeing your base is guessing.
